The jagged Teton Mountain Range, rising abruptly above the glacial lakes of a magnificent valley, attracts nearly four million visitors a year. Jenny Lake, a glacial lake nested in this valley, is one of the most picturesque in the Grand Teton National Park, and the scenic Jenny Lake Campground, set along the lake is one of the best camping spots in the region. Recreational possibilities in the area are endless making this a superb base for exploring the park. There are great hiking trails that start close to the camp, including the String Lake Trail (3.3 miles roundtrip) and the Inspiration Point Trail (2 miles out and back via boat). In addition, kayaking, canoeing and rafting beneath these rugged peaks provide an unbeatable experience.
Jenny Lake Campground is one of six campgrounds in Grand Teton National Park. This is a relatively small, tent only campground, with 50 sites. Due to its great location, Jenny Lake Campground tends to fill quickly. Reservations are not accepted and sites are usually full during summer months by 11:00am, so early arrival is advised. The campground is open from late May to late September, weather permitting. Grizzly bears and black bears frequent this camp – so keep a clean site!
Facilities in the campground include flush toilets, drinking water, picnic tables, and fire grills. Showers and a laundromat are available a short driving distance from the camp in the Colter Bay Village. Jenny Lake Campground is located off the Teton Park Road. This road intersects with Hwy 89 five miles north of the Moran Entrance Station.
